Why Monel Rods Are Ideal for Manufacturing Shafts?
Unparalleled Corrosion Resistance
Industrial shafts are subjected to aggressive media such as saline water, acids and high humidity. Monel rods of different grades such as Monel 400 rods and Monel K500 have good corrosion resistance in seawater, acids and alkalis. This characteristic makes them ideal for shafts used in marine environments, chemical industries and oil and gas applications
High Strength and Durability
Monel rods are known for their exceptional strength, which remains stable even at elevated temperatures. They are therefore suitable for use in the manufacture of shafts which must withstand high mechanical demands, heavy loads and severe operating environments. The addition of aluminum and titanium to Monel K500 increases its strength and makes it a preferred material for high-performance shafts.

Resistance to Wear and Galling
Shafts are typically exposed to cyclic loading and interacting with other parts, which results in degradation. Monel rods exhibit high resistance to wear and galling, ensuring smooth operation and reduced maintenance requirements. This property is important in products like pump shafts and any other rotating equipment.
Ease of Machining and Fabrication
Despite their high strength, Monel rods are relatively easy to machine and fabricate, allowing manufacturers to achieve precise dimensions and complex shapes for shafts. This machinability makes production easier and guarantees the desired design of the final shafts.
Versatility Across Industries
Monel rods are used in the manufacturing of shafts in different industries including marine, aerospace, chemical processing, oil and gas among others. They can be used in corrosive environments, mechanical stresses and temperature variations which makes them versatile.
